Leading Engine
LEADING ENGINE TECHNOLOGY
Durable, engaging engines
Getting started on a DS couldn't be easier, with 4-stroke engines featuring an electric starter, shift-less CVT transmission, and speed limiter—your little ones can give all of their focus to the trail ahead.
Tech That Counts
Electric starter with backup kick-start
Your kids can either hop on & go thanks to the electronic Fuel Injection (EFI) and convenient push-button electric start, or fire the engine up themselves using a traditional, backup kick-start.
Innovative Suspension Setup
Independent A-Arm front suspension
For a stable, comfortable ride that's geared toward safe and engaging rides, the DS features a long travel, A-Arm front suspension inspired by our larger adult-sized ATV lineup.

Procurement Recommendation
The 2026 Can-Am DS 250 ATV must be sourced from authorized BRP dealers to ensure EPA/CARB compliance and warranty validity. Suitable for light farm tasks or recreational trail use; verify service history, use OEM-spec fluids, and inspect CVT belts regularly. Avoid gray-market units lacking diagnostic compatibility or proper emissions labeling. (for reference only)
